MITSU is a mid-term absorbable braided and coated synthetic suture made of poly (glycolide-co-l-lactide)(90/10). MITSU degrades by hydrolysis and assures predictable and reliable absorption.

Indications
When short-term wound support is desirable:
- Gastrointestinal procedures.
- Gynaecology procedures.
- Ophthalmic procedures.
- Orthopaedic procedures.
- Vascular Surgery.
- Skin closure (intracutaneous, subcutaneous).
- Ligatures.
- Connective Tissues Muscles.
Properties:
- Retains 74% knot tensile strength for up to 14 days.
- Retains 50% knot tensile strength for up to 21 days.
- Complete mass absorption within 56 to 70 days.

Product Features:
- Structure: Multifilament, Braided.
- Chemical Composition: Poly(glycolide/l-lactide) 90/10.
- Coating: Poly(glycolide/l-lactide) + Calcium Stearate.
- Type of absorption: Hydrolysis.
- Sterilisation: Ethylene oxide.
